Default Very genuine 1984 Series III VDP with 70k miles

1984 Jaguar XJ6 Vanden Plas



My own car, as seen on some of the BAJrs runs. Genuine 70k miles. California registered its whole life, so absolutely no rust anywhere. Garaged most of its life, so still has original paint, interior and wood, all of which are in remarkable condition for the age of the car. 1st owner bought the car new and kept it until 2013 when I bought it. Car was seldom used but in very good original condition. I did some basic reconditioning to enable me to be able to use the car as my daily driver. I I have covered around 10k miles in the car….. absolutely trouble free.

General Condition :

Paint : 8/10. Completely original, including the pinstripes. The car has had some minor paint around both filler caps at some point, but for the most part this is not noticeable.

Wood : 8/10. All original. Door caps, which have the inlay as this is a VDP are perfect. The dash is in good original condition with only the slightest laquer cracking here and there.

Leather : 8/10. All original. There was a tear in the drivers seat when I got the car, which I have repaired. Still shows some minor cracking under close inspection but a lot better than it was originally.

Dash Top : Perfect. No cracks. Now covered with a custom made dash topper to prevent cracking

Headliner : 10/10. Absolutely perfect. No sagging, no rips.

Mechanical : 9/10. All original. Items replaced since I got the car include fuel lines, plugs, leads, Petronix Distributor and Flame Thrower coil, all vacuum lines, thermostat, air filter, oil and oil filter (multiple times). Car has just had through service from local independent Jaguar mechanic including brakes all round.

Fuel System : Both tanks function perfectly, including the switchover. Fuel gauge reads correctly per tank.

Electrics : All windows, door locks and mirrors work correctly. The sunroof works correctly. All of the switches and gauges work correctly. I replaced the broken electric aerial with the correct 2 piece electric aerial with the motor that fits in the trunk. Rear reading lights work as they should. Trip computer works perfectly and is extremely accurate.

Tires : I fitted a new set when I bought the car, still plenty of tread left.

A/C : Ice cold. Automatic temperature control also works perfectly.

Extras :

To make the car more usable everyday I have fitted the following, with the general goal to improve the car without making any obvious or permanent modifications.

1) Upgraded stereo system with bluetooth audio and handsfree calling. Replaced door speakers with correct sized (4”) Infinity Reference speakers. Nothing on the door cards was modified in any way to fit the speakers. Fitted 4 channel amp and subwoofer under the front seat. Sound quality is great, while everything apart from the stereo faceplate itself looks stock.

2) Remote central locking. The car had central locking already so I added the remote capability which also necessitated adding an extra solenoid to power lock the drivers door.

3) Lights on warning buzzer

4) Front foglights controlled from the original headlight switch

5) Period correct mobile telephone aerial on the trunk. The car had the base when I got it, so rather than leave just the base, or remove it and fit a blank plug, I hunted for and finally found a correct phone aerial for it.

6) Custom fit windscreen shade

Opportunities for improvement :

1) I am currently troubleshooting a slight hesitation while the car is cold (ie the first 3 or 4 minutes after a cold start) I suspect this to be caused by the EFI temperature sensor so I have a new one on order and will fit it when it arrives.

2) When I got the car the cruise control worked, however recently it has stopped working. I have found that one of the solenoids on the vacuum bellows has failed, so I have a replacement bellows unit on order and will fit that also. If this is not the problem I will continue troubleshooting the system and am confident I can get it working again because it did work until recently

3) The idle on these cars has always been an issue from new. I have done a lot of work to improve the idle quality and I am quite used to it by now, but it is not perfect. You would need to see a few similar Series III cars to judge how good (or bad) you think my idle is.

4) Every now and again the center air vent will not open, meaning all of the A/C air comes out of the side vents instead. This is rare and intermittent so I have not been able to trace the fault although it is likely to be an issue with the vacuum supply to the system.

5) During the last service we noticed an oil leak from the oil pressure sender. We replaced the sender but realized there are actually 2 different sender types, one which reads real pressure and the other which is basically a dummy switch which either shows middle of the gauge or 0. Unfortunately this dummy type was the only one available at the time so we fitted that. Ideally if you could find one you would change back to the real pressure type.

Summary :

An extremely genuine Series III that has been a pleasure to work on and own for the past year or so. I have complete confidence in the car and would happily jump in it and drive it across the country. Drives exactly as it should. A car you could use everyday or show every weekend and be extremely proud of it. I’m not desperate to sell it. I want to see it go to a good home to make sure it will continue to live on with the care and attention it deserves. The main reason I am willing to part with it is I don’t want to keep piling the miles on the car as I think it deserves better. It would also be nice to have something that did more than 14 mpg for commuting !

Update :

Cold start issue was completely solved by replacing the EFI coolant temp sensor, connector and wiring

Cruise control fixed by replacing the bellows unit due to a solenoid failure in the original unit.

Center air vent troubleshooting led to a kinked vac line under the dash. Vent now works as it should every time.

That means absolutely everything on the car has is now working perfectly.
